WebThe hypothetical disclosure required in variable-rate transactions by § 1026.18 (f) (1) (iv) is not required for multiple-advance loans disclosed pursuant to Appendix D, part I. 3. … WebThe Limitation of Cost (LOC) clause plays a key role in accomplishing these tasks for fully funded contracts and the Limitation of Funds (LOF) does the same for incrementally funded contracts. These clauses protect both parties when the estimated costs are not sufficient to complete performance. 232.704-70 Incrementally funded fixed-price contracts.

WebJul 18, 2011 · (a) An incrementally funded fixed-price, time-and-materials or labor-hour contract shall be fully funded once funds are available. (b) The contracting officer shall ensure that sufficient funds are allotted to the contract to cover the total amount payable to the contractor in the event of termination of convenience by the Government. WebDec 8, 2024 · Between FY 2015 and FY 2024, DoD’s R&D portfolio of OTAs and contract obligations increased from $24.8 billion to $36.5 billion, a 47 percent increase. While defense R&D contract obligations increased 25 percent over the last five years, this growth was primarily driven by the 785 percent increase in defense R&D OTA obligations. WebDFARS 232.702 states that a fixed-priced contract shall be fully funded except as permitted under 232.703-1. This section states that a fixed price contract may be incrementally funded only if the contract is for severable services and does not exceed a year in length. This section does not address construction contracts. Answer
